SPEAKER: PROFESSOR SARAH MCFARLAND TAYLOR ON "GREEN SISTERS: A SPIRITUAL ECOLOGY" Professor Sarah McFarland Taylor (Northwestern University) will speak on "Green Sisters: A Spiritual Ecology" on Earth Day! Come to the McElroy Conference Room (2nd floor) TODAY, Wednesday, April 22nd, at 4:30PM. Her award-winning book chronicles the growing movement of environmentally activist Roman Catholic nuns in North America. Not herself a nun, or even a Catholic, McFarland Taylor is nationally-known for her work on "the green burial movement" and the emergence (within diverse religious and ethnic communities) of prayers, meditations, and rituals specifically directed toward climate crisis and how ritual performances do or do not (as the case may be) become coupled with direct political action.
